  • Where do I park? Convenient & plentiful garage parking at the Rose Quarter is available at a discounted rate, just $10 per day for Unique guests. All Max lines also run to the Rose Quarter, so you can be good to mother earth.

    Are dogs allowed? We’re dog owners ourselves and love furry friends, but unfortunately the Rose Quarter does not allow dogs inside. Service dogs are of course allowed.

    What if it rains? Our markets are held indoors. Whether it’s cold outside or raining, we’ve got you covered. Literally.

    Are babies and kids free? Of course! All kids 14-and-under get in free and don’t need tickets. In fact, we have a whole family fun zone with games!

    Why do I have to purchase a ticket? We’re proud to serve as an example of a sustainable and socially responsible business, especially as we champion and mentor other small businesses!

    By charging an entry fee, we don’t have to rely on corporate dollars or outside investors. We pay ourselves what major event producers deserve, and we hire local photographers, florists, rental companies, audio visual services and printers… That’s just getting started with all the components of producing an event like ours. The entry fee also helps to ensure that all the staff and artists are being paid fairly to decorate/build-out, and operate the events because we do not use volunteers or free interns.
